Official summary
Some customers may complain that the headlights are not as bright as they had previously been. This is caused by a dulled headlight reflector in the front combination light. To correct this issue, a service part reflector (internal part for discharge type front combination light) has been established instead of having to replace the whole front combination light.

What a TSB means. Technical service bulletins are repair guidance manufacturers send to dealers — they are not recalls, and repairs are not automatically free (warranty extensions are an exception worth checking). The full document is available via NHTSA’s vehicle lookup.
